Specifically, the CIRT Analyst I is responsible for performing Tier-1 Cyber Intrusion Detection Systems (IDS) event handling duties in support of the Department of State’s (DoS) IDS Program and Computer Incident Response Team (CIRT) missions. Basic IDS event handling includes the functional responsibilities of near real-time detection and identification, analysis and correlation, escalation and notification, responding and remediation, and formal reporting. Analysts are required, primarily through the use of signature-based systems, to employ basic knowledge and understanding of security models, threats and vulnerabilities associated with network operating systems, and network traffic analysis to identify potential threats to security and/or misuse of the DoS’s networks.
